Income Tax (Returns by Employers) Order 2009

In exercise of the powers conferred by subsection 83(1) of the Income Tax Act 1967 [Act 53], the Director General makes the following order:

Citation

1. This order may be cited as the Income Tax (Returns by Employers) Order 2009.

Employer to prepare and deliver return

2. (1) Every employer shall prepare and deliver to the Director General within thirty days immediately following the date of the publication of this Order in the Gazette, a return in Form E containing the following information:

(a) the number of employees for the year ended 31 December 2008;

(b) the number of employees subject to deductions under the Scheduler Tax Deduction Scheme (STD) for the year ended 31 December 2008;

(c) the number of new employees for the year ended 31 December 2008;

(d) the number of employees who have resigned for the year ended 31 December 2008; and

(e) the number of employees who have resigned and left Malaysia for the year ended 31 December 2008.

(2) Form E which has been completed shall be delivered to the Director General at the address specified in such Form.

Employer to prepare and deliver salary statement to the employee

3. Every employer shall prepare and deliver to the employee on or before 30 March 2009, a salary statement in Form CP 8A or 8C, as the case may be, containing the following information:

(a) employees’ particulars;

(b) employment income, benefits and place of residence;

(c) pension and others;

(d) total deductions under the Scheduler Tax Deduction Scheme (STD) paid to the Inland Revenue Board in the year 2008;

(e) employees’ compulsory contributions made to the Pension Fund or Employees Provident Fund or approved fund;

(f) details regarding the payment of arrears and others for prior years (before the year 2008); and

(g) tax exempt allowances, perquisites, gifts and benefits for the year ended 31 December 2008.
